I am planning to use points for a BR award trip from KC to Martinez, CA next year prior to the point requirement increase. I want to start my trip on 2/28, but it appears I may need to travel a week earlier in order to use the current award. I need to start my trip on a Thur or Fri. I have been experimenting on the Amtrak website to determine how far in advance travel can be booked. As of today, I can reserve 1/24/13 (assuming no connection to a train on a later day).
I am considering two routings:
1.KCY-Galesburg, IL on SW Chief, GBB to MTZ on CA Zephyr (4 hour layover)
2. KCY-LA on SW Chief, LA-MTZ on Coast Starlight (2 hour layover)
If I take the first option, I would have to pay the fare for 2 from KC-GBB of $140, but could reserve it a day earlier than option 2 because it is the same day connection.
I would prefer to take the CA Zephyr because I frequently travel on the SW Chief, and it is very bumpy from Topeka to ABQ, and the scenery is better on the Zephyr. However, it has been several years since I rode the Coast Starlight.
We plan to stay in Walnut Creek and Sonoma during our trip, and would appreciate information regarding transportation from the Martizez station (or recommendations to use another station in the area). We plan to rent a car for part of our trip, but won't need it for most of the days when we are in Walnut Creek because our hotel is next to the BART station. The Coast Starlight arrives in Martinez at 11pm, so our transportation options may be limited.
Right now, I am leaning toward option 2, but would appreciate your advice.
